MUMBAI, India, May 29 -- Intellectual Property India has published a patent application (202641061991 A) filed by Sri Krishna College Of Engineering And Technology, Coimbatore, Tamil Nadu, on May 15, for 'scara robot with flexible gripper for adaptive pick-and-place applications.'
Inventor(s) include R. Manikandan; Abishek K S; Kharsav S; Poovendhan SS; and Aswinram A.
The application for the patent was published on May 29, under issue no. 22/2026.
